**Working at Fanshawe College**Note**:This is a full-time Support position (35 hours per week).**Duties**: Reporting to the Eniigaanzid, Special Advisor Indigenous Education, the Indigenous Strategic Learning Guide (the Guide) will:
- Demonstrate and can speak a way of life based on spirituality, reciprocity, education and social justice for Indigenous (First Nations, Métis & Inuit) citizens and community members that preserves and protects these pivotal elements using principles of ways of being that connect to wellness and living the good life (Mino Biimaadziwin).
- Serve as an educator and guide for Fanshawe College community members seeking greater exploration, connection, and education with respect to Indigenous ways of being and knowing.
- Work with the team within the Indigenization Working Group to embed memorable, meaningful, and transformative experiences that encompass Indigenous perspectives, values and practices, and respect, responsibility, reciprocity into the fabric of the College community.

**Qualifications**
- Post-secondary 4-year degree in Social Work Indigenous Focus, Trauma Informed Approaches. Indigenous Studies, Ethics, Sociology, Political Science, Psychology, Social Work, or related discipline
- Minimum 5 years’ direct experience working in a role at a post-secondary institution with a preference for experience supporting Indigenous students
- An equivalent combination of education and/or experience may be considered; preference will be given to applicants meeting the education requirements
- Experience with, understanding of and appreciation for, the traditional ceremonies of the Indigenous Communities and People
- Experience researching, developing, facilitating, and supporting professional workshops for administrators, support staff, and faculty
- Authentic lived experience as part of an Indigenous community and building and maintaining relationships with Indigenous community partners
- Knowledge of post-secondary education internal structures in relation to Indigenous wellbeing and academic success would be considered an asset
- Lived experience learning and practicing with Knowledge Keepers about Indigenous Healing and Wellness practices, including ceremonies
- Recognition and trust from community knowledge keepers and ceremony makers to facilitate learning opportunities
